If this is a no-budget deal you could do worse than using Scribus. It's a free dtp program. The free fonts on myfonts.com can also help you do something a bit less "ohhhh, verdana, win!" if you want.

Anyhoo! Looks like it's coming along nicely, though i'd kill the cherry topped whipcream cake in the background, and the orange pissline around the people having se..dancing.

It's mainly about the text though, no one REALLY looks at the art that much so don't focus on it.

Keep it unannoying and fitting for the text(so you get all the info with a glance) mand you don't have to squint your eyes until everything looks like fruitloops to read it.

Business cards are boring as hell though as you can't really tuch them up much because the "one glance info" is even more critical.
